Expert Review
This part-time Shift Leader role at Zaxby's offers step into a leadership position in a bustling restaurant environment. The demands of this role include mastering all front-of-house operations and managing customer interactions, which can be both rewarding and challenging. According to Zaxby's site, the team values customer service, so you'll need to be prepared for a hands-on approach with diners.
While the flexible hours can be appealing, potential employees should be aware that shifts may vary significantly, impacting income stability. the fast-paced nature of the restaurant means you'll often be juggling multiple responsibilities, particularly during busy meal times. Candidates comfortable with high-pressure situations may thrive here, but others might find the environment stressful.
It's essential to understand that while Zaxby's promotes a supportive team atmosphere, dealing with customer complaints and operational challenges is a daily occurrence. Prior experience in hospitality or food service can be advantageous, but a positive attitude and willingness to learn are equally important.
